Bankroll Management Techniques
One of the key components of a successful casino strategy is effective bankroll management. Players must determine how much money they are willing to spend and stick to that limit. Establishing a budget for gambling activities can prevent significant losses and allow players to enjoy their experience without financial stress. This approach not only protects the player’s funds but also extends their gaming experience.
Another vital aspect of bankroll management is understanding bet sizing. Players should adjust their bets according to their bankroll, choosing stakes that allow them to play for longer periods. Small, consistent bets can often yield more satisfaction and success than larger, riskier wagers that could quickly deplete funds. Such strategies help maintain longevity in play, which is essential for any serious gambler.
Game-Specific Strategies
Each casino game requires unique strategies tailored to its mechanics. For instance, in blackjack, players employ strategies like card counting to gain an advantage over the house. This skill requires dedication and practice but can significantly influence the outcome of a game. Understanding when to hit, stand, double down, or split pairs is critical in maximizing the possibilities of winning.
Similarly, poker strategies revolve around reading opponents and understanding betting patterns. Successful poker players utilize tactics such as bluffing and position play. These strategies leverage psychological elements and game theory, allowing players to gain insights and control the flow of the game. Mastery of these specific strategies enhances a player’s overall chances of success in their chosen games.
